Russia has firmly dismissed the latest European initiative to end the war in Ukraine, describing the conditions put forward by Britain, France and Germany as categorically unacceptable. The Kremlin’s spokesperson made the statement as reports emerged that the three European powers are pushing to launch negotiations as early as next month.
According to information published by Bloomberg on Thursday, the so-called E3 group – the United Kingdom, France and Germany – intends to organise talks in July aimed at ending the conflict. The plan reportedly envisions freezing the war along the current front line and counting on support from U.S. President Donald Trump to increase pressure on Moscow.
Russian Foreign Minister Sergei Lavrov confirmed on Wednesday that ambassadors from the three European countries had requested a meeting with his deputy. He expressed scepticism about the sincerity of the Western overture, noting that the political leaders of those states had previously made insulting remarks about Russia and engaged in personal attacks.
Russia sees no path to constructive dialogue
– We will meet with them, we will listen. I am simply curious about how these people will present anything that could lead to constructive conclusions, after their superiors have said offensive things about Russia and repeatedly resorted to personal attacks – said Sergei Lavrov, as quoted by the RIA Novosti agency.
On Thursday, Maria Zakharova, the official spokesperson for Russia’s Ministry of Foreign Affairs, removed any remaining ambiguity. She stated that the European course is aimed at preventing the creation of conditions for genuine, comprehensive, just and lasting peace. She added that the joint statement issued by British Prime Minister Keir Starmer, French President Emmanuel Macron and German Chancellor Friedrich Merz after their Sunday meeting in London with Volodymyr Zelenskyy contains nothing new.
– They tried to promote the same theses already in 2022–2024 at the Copenhagen and Bürgenstock forums, supporting the dead-end 'Zelenskyy formula’. Those forums have long been forgotten because they discredited themselves, originally aiming not for peace but for war – Zakharova said, as cited by TASS.
Contradictions in Europe’s stance, according to Moscow
Zakharova also referred to a comment by Kremlin spokesman Dmitry Peskov, who – as she noted – pointed out the contradictory position of France, Germany and Britain. – In their statement, the leaders pretend to call for peace, but in reality they present conditions that are unacceptable from the outset, while increasing the production of long-range weapons for Kyiv and generally supporting the militarisation of Ukraine and Europe – she said.
She further argued that Europe is demanding a seat at the negotiating table, in effect as part of a united Western and Ukrainian delegation against Russia.
According to Bloomberg, the European capitals hope to arrange a meeting involving Ukraine, Russia, the United States and European states as early as next month. However, the position of Washington remains crucial. European leaders expect Donald Trump to support their proposals and help step up pressure on the Kremlin. At the same time, the United Kingdom and the European Union are working on another package of sanctions against Russia, which could be adopted within the coming weeks.
